Step-by-step explanation:
Student's grades on the first three exams are 85, 87, and 89.
Since student's course grade is to be determined by averaging 4 exams.
So average of 4 exams = [tex]\frac{85+87+89+x}{4}[/tex]
Here x is the grade obtained by the student in 4th exam.
If the average of 4 exams to get an A is at least 90 so the expression will be
[tex]\frac{85+87+89+x}{4}\geq 90[/tex]
[tex]\frac{261+x}{4}\geq 90[/tex]
261 + x ≥ 360
x ≥ 360 - 261
x ≥ 99
At least 99 marks should be scored by the student to get an A.
To get a B (Average of at least 80) the expression will be
[tex]80\leq \frac{85+87+89+x}{4}< 90[/tex]
[tex]320\leq(261+x)< 360[/tex]
320-261 ≤ x < 360-261
59 ≤ x < 99
Therefore, student has to score at least 59 and less than 99 grades in the 4th exam to get a B.
